SIESTA development is currently held in the ‘dev’ branch of the
SIESTA GitLab.
For an overview of the various
strands of development, please see
this Guide to SIESTA versions.
When developing a new feature, remember to update the SIESTA manual accordingly.
The SIESTA manual describes all the options that control the behavior of the program;
it is currently formatted with LaTeX, and its sources can be found in the Docs
subdirectory of the Siesta distribution.
Other useful links:
Old information (kept for historical purposes):
- Building with makefile based approach (could be used in some intermediate development versions between 4.1.5 and 5.0.0).
- Build older master versions.
- Migration from Launchpad to GitLab:
- Old versions of SIESTA (up to 3.x)
were not licensed under GPL or any other open source license.
Their license allows for
distribution free of charge
to academics (please see the detailed conditions in the
licence text), and they can also be installed by computer centers to be used
only by academics, but they cannot be re-distributed. They can be accessed
here.